Interprofessional Environmental and Occupational Health Data Analysis

Interprofessional groups of students will work together on a proposal to improve the health of residents of a specific Minnesota County, based on their analysis of environmental and occupational health data. The data are available through a portal provided by the Minnesota Department of health.
